Official abstract text for this publication.
The present invention provides a method for determining in vitro, in a peripheral blood sample, the probability for an individual to suffer from a colorectal cancer, using the comparison of the amount of expression products of nucleic acids of genes of the individual to be tested with the amount of expression products of nucleic acids of the same genes obtained from a CRC group of patients constituting the positive control and with the amount of expression products of nucleic acids of the same genes obtained from a CNC group of individuals constituting the negative control; and a kit comprising specific binding partners for said expression products.

The invention claimed is: 1. A method comprising: measuring an amount of at least one expression product expressed from at least one target gene selected from the group consisting of the FAM198B, MYBL1, PDZK11P1, and VSIG10 genes, wherein the amount of the expression product is measured using a peripheral blood sample obtained for in vitro colorectal cancer testing from an individual. 2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the amount of the expression product is measured by an assay that comprises contacting the expression product with at least one binding partner specific for the expression product. 3. The method of claim 1 , comprising measuring the amounts of a plurality of expression products expressed from a plurality of target genes selected from the group consisting of the FAM198B, MYBL1, PDZK11P1, and VSIG10 genes, wherein the amounts of the expression products are measured by an assay that comprises contacting the expression products with binding partners specific for the expression products. 4.
